软件开发怎么区分前后端(软件开发怎么区分前后端工程师)

小编

软件开发中什么叫前端什么叫后端

前端和后端在软件开发中分别指用户界面交互层与服务器数据处理层,二者在技术架构、职责分工和开发重点上存在本质区别;在开发中,前端负责用户体验与交互效率,后端保障数据安全与业务逻辑处理能力,二者协同构建完整的软件系统。

前端、后端和全栈开发是软件开发领域中的三个不同但相互关联的角色,它们在软件开发过程中各自扮演着重要的角色。以下是这三者之间的主要区别:前端开发人员 前端开发人员主要负责创建用户在浏览器中看到并与之交互的所有内容。

简单地说,前端就是你在浏览网页app看到的一切东西,都是前端。后端就是程序员在背后做的一切努力,对数据等东西的处理。而终端就是你使用来浏览这些东西的设备。展开来说的话,就比较长。前端:前端就是展现给用户浏览的部分。

软件开发怎么区分前后端(软件开发怎么区分前后端工程师)

在软件开发中,前端和后端是两个不同的开发领域,它们各自负责不同的工作内容。前端开发: 定义:前端开发主要指的是web前端开发工程师的工作,负责网站前端页面的开发。 职责:前端开发负责的是网站用户可见的部分,如网页的布局、特效、图片、视频等内容。

什么是前端,后端,全栈?

1、前端、后端、全栈是软件开发中不同角色或技术方向的统称,分别对应用户界面开发、服务器逻辑处理及全领域技术覆盖。 以下是具体解释:前端定义:前端指用户直接交互的界面层,涵盖所有可见的页面元素和交互逻辑。核心职责:界面实现:将UI设计师的原型转化为可交互的网页或应用界面,不涉及设计本身。

2、前端、后端和全栈开发是软件开发领域中的三个不同但相互关联的角色,它们在软件开发过程中各自扮演着重要的角色。以下是这三者之间的主要区别:前端开发人员 前端开发人员主要负责创建用户在浏览器中看到并与之交互的所有内容。

软件开发怎么区分前后端(软件开发怎么区分前后端工程师)

3、前端、后端、全栈是互联网开发中的三类核心角色,分别负责用户界面、服务器逻辑及全流程开发,薪资水平受技术能力、经验及市场需求影响,整体呈上升趋势。前端方向定义与职能前端是用户直接交互的界面部分,涵盖网页的视觉内容(如字体、颜色、菜单等),通过浏览器解析HTML、CSS、JavaScript文件呈现。

什么是前端和后端及其区别?这种前端和后端技术在开发中有何重要性?_百...

前端和后端在软件开发中分别指用户界面交互层与服务器数据处理层,二者在技术架构、职责分工和开发重点上存在本质区别;在开发中,前端负责用户体验与交互效率,后端保障数据安全与业务逻辑处理能力,二者协同构建完整的软件系统。

网站后端指的是服务端技术或网站后台技术。后端是部署在服务器上的应用程序,它负责为前端提供各种业务支持,如用户注册登录验证、图片上传、文章发布等。后端工作主要包括平台部署、接口设计和功能实现。平台部署涉及配置服务器,接口设计针对不同业务进行功能接口设计,功能实现则是完成具体的业务逻辑。

前端和后端在工作内容、技术栈、职责及学习特点上存在显著差异,选择学习方向需结合个人兴趣、职业目标及能力特点。核心区别展示方式前端:负责用户可见的界面开发,包括网页布局、特效、图片、视频、音频等内容的呈现。例如,电商网站的商品展示页、社交媒体的动态流均属于前端范畴。

展示方式不同,所用技术不同。前端开发用到的技术包括但不限于html。css。javascript、jquery、Bootstrap、Node.js、AngularJs等技术。后端开发以java为例主要用到的是包括但不限于StrutsspringspringmvcHibernateHttp协议ServletTomcat服务器等技术。前端开发是创建Web页面或app等前端界面呈现给用户的过程。

后端开发是指处理应用程序的业务逻辑和数据处理的部分。后端通常包括服务器端的开发,负责处理数据库、执行业务逻辑、管理用户身份验证等。后端的工作是确保前端与数据库和服务器之间的有效通信,以实现应用程序的功能。区别:-职责:前端开发主要关注用户界面和用户体验,而后端开发主要负责业务逻辑和数据处理。

前端与后端是现代Web开发中两个关键概念。前端,即用户界面,包括网页的外观、布局、动画效果、图片、音频和视频等元素。前端工程师基于UI/UE设计师提供的设计稿,使用HTML、CSS和JavaScript等技术,将静态设计转化为动态交互的网页。

软件开发怎么区分前后端(软件开发怎么区分前后端工程师)

现在的软件开发岗位分哪几类,它们之间又有什么区别和联系?

软件开发岗位主要分为前端开发工程师、后端开发工程师、测试开发工程师、数据分析工程师、算法工程师、运维工程师,以及一些嵌入式和网络安全相关的岗位。

- 区别:各岗位主要关注的技术栈和开发任务有所不同。前端开发工程师主要关注用户界面和交互,后端开发工程师处理服务器端逻辑,移动应用开发工程师专注于移动应用开发,数据科学家/工程师则专注于数据分析和机器学习。- 联系:尽管职责不同,但这些岗位之间也需要协同工作。

现在市场上的软件开发主要分为前端开发工程师、后端开发工程师、测试开发工程师、数据分析工程师、算法工程师、运维工程师。当然还有一些嵌入式和网络安全相关的岗位等等。

前端开发工程师:与后台工程师分工不同,后台工程师侧重实现功能,而前端工程师负责实现用户操作界面,完成人机交互,涉及 app(Android、iOS)和 web 等方面。

Dev:软件研发技术负责人 软件开发是一个涉及需求捕捉、分析、设计、实现以及测试的系统工程。技术负责人(Dev)在团队中扮演关键角色,负责指导软件研发过程。RD:研发工程师 研发(RD)工程师,例如PHP、Java程序员,无论是iOS还是Android开发者,均属于这一类别。他们主要关注后端技术实现。

软件开发工程师(Software Engineer)分两类:平台软件开发:基于硬件平台开发底层软件模块,提供接口并控制硬件,为应用层开发奠定基础。产品软件开发:直接面向产品功能开发,编写业务逻辑代码、修复缺陷,并将系统需求转化为软件实现。该岗位能深入理解用户需求,是互联网企业核心岗位之一。

软件开发需要哪些工具和软件

APP开发工具Android平台 Android Studio:谷歌官方推出的集成开发环境(IDE),支持Java、Kotlin等语言开发,提供代码编辑、调试、模拟器测试等功能,是安卓APP开发的主流工具。Eclipse(已逐渐淘汰):早期安卓开发常用工具,需安装ADT插件,现被Android Studio取代。

软件开发常用的软件包括集成开发环境(IDE)、代码生成器、软件开发工具包(SDK)等类型,典型工具如Visual Studio、Eclipse、IntelliJ IDEA等。集成开发环境(IDE)IDE是软件开发的核心工具,集成了代码编辑、编译、调试、测试等功能,可显著提升开发效率。

目前,面向对象程序设计方法和方便实用的可视化编程语言,如Visual Basic,Visual C++,Delphi,Power Builder, Java等,已经取代了传统的BASIC,Pascal,C等高级语言,成为软件开发的主要工具。事实上,当今软件开发工具的功用已非程序设计语言一词所能概括。

JDK(Java Development Kit)JDK是Java语言的软件开发工具包,是Java开发的核心基础软件。它包含了Java的运行环境(JVM + Java系统类库)以及Java工具。

下面就一起了解下介绍吧。软件开发工具软件需求工具包括需求建模工具和需求追踪工具。软件设计工具用于创建和检查软件设计,因为软件设计方法的多样性,这类工具的种类很多。软件构造工具包括程序编辑器、编译器和代码生成器、解释器和调试器等。

产品经理须知:如何区分前端后端,常说的API和SDK又是什么?(转载)_百度...

不严谨的说法:写页面的就是前端,操作数据的就是后端。一般设计师只需要与前端沟通,产品经理需要与两者沟通。前端细分:小程序前端、web前端、H5前端:用户的语言通常都是html + css,因此一个前端一般能做web页面也能做H5页面,还能干小程序的页面开发的活。

前端技术:SDK、POST/GET、AJAX、COOKIE/SESSION、TOKEN、原生开发、混合开发、小程序等。后端技术:长连接、短连接、同步、异步、回调、队列、栈等。技术工具:Postman、Firebug、IDE等。API接口:了解API接口是什么,包含哪些内容,以及如何调用。

软件开发怎么区分前后端(软件开发怎么区分前后端工程师)

内容声明:本文中引用的各种信息及资料(包括但不限于文字、数据、图表及超链接等)均来源于该信息及资料的相关主体(包括但不限于公司、媒体、协会等机构》的官方网站或公开发表的信息,内容仅供参考使用!本站为非盈利性质站点,本着免费分享原则,发布内容不收取任何费用也不接任何广告! 【若侵害到您的利益,请联系我们删除处理。投诉邮箱:121998431@qq.com